How do I find the right recruiter at UNIV OF NM DEPT ELECTRICAL& CO?

Search LinkedIn for "UNIV OF NM DEPT ELECTRICAL& CO" employees with "recruiter," "talent," or "HR" in their titles. Job postings from UNIV OF NM DEPT ELECTRICAL& CO sometimes include the hiring manager's name. You can also check UNIV OF NM DEPT ELECTRICAL& CO's website for team or contact pages.

When is the best time to reach out to UNIV OF NM DEPT ELECTRICAL& CO recruiters?

Tuesday through Thursday mornings (9-11 AM in the recruiter's timezone) typically see the highest response rates. Avoid Mondays when UNIV OF NM DEPT ELECTRICAL& CO recruiters are catching up on emails, and Fridays when they're wrapping up the week.

Should I contact UNIV OF NM DEPT ELECTRICAL& CO recruiters before or after applying?

Apply to UNIV OF NM DEPT ELECTRICAL& CO through official channels first, then reach out to a recruiter referencing your application. This shows initiative and gives UNIV OF NM DEPT ELECTRICAL& CO's recruiter something to look up. Mention the role title and date you applied.

Is it okay to follow UNIV OF NM DEPT ELECTRICAL& CO recruiters on LinkedIn before connecting?

Yes, following UNIV OF NM DEPT ELECTRICAL& CO recruiters before connecting shows genuine interest. Engage with their posts thoughtfully - like, comment with insights. This builds familiarity before you send a connection request, making UNIV OF NM DEPT ELECTRICAL& CO recruiters more likely to accept.
